Sony Launches New “3D Experience”
Sony Europe today announced the launch of “3D Experience”, a new, free of charge on-demand streaming service offering a range of promotional video clips and trial content in 3D, including highlights of “Wimbledon 2011”(*1), all in stunning 3D. The service(*2) will be available from July 13th to owners of 3D capable Sony “BRAVIA” LCD TVs(*3) immediately after purchase and without registration, and plan to expand to Sony’s 3D capable “Blu-ray Disc” Player and “Blu-ray Disc” Home Theater System. It will initially launch in five countries: the U.K., Germany, France, the U.S. and Canada.

Nowell Chooses Pictorvision for Air Racers 3D
Aerial director of photography David B. Nowell, ASC recently took Pictorvision’s Eclipse™ into the air to capture stunning 3D footage that simulates the feeling of a real air race. The Eclipse footage is now being integrated into 3D footage shot by Vern Nobles Jr. for a 38-minute IMAX feature called “Air Racers 3D”, an in-depth exploration of the fastest motor sport on earth, at the annual Reno National Championship Air Races & Air Show.

AJA Ki Pro Mini is at Home in the Machine Room at Sweden’s Chimney Pot
AJA’s Ki Pro family of digital recorders can be found in many places — on sets, at live events, playing out entries in film festivals and dailies in screening rooms. At the largest visual effects company in Sweden, The Chimney Pot, AJA’s Ki Pro Mini portable flash disk recorder can be found in a rack in the machine room. The company uses it as a fast and easy solution to handle high demand for Apple ProRes 422 logging and QuickTime file output.

iStreamPlanet Chooses Interxion’s Content Hub to Host Its Broadcast Operations Centre
INTERXION HOLDING NV, a leading European provider of carrier-neutral colocation data centre services, today announced that iStreamPlanet, a leader in live Internet broadcast services and automated video workflow solutions and applications, has chosen Interxion’s City of London data centre to host its European Broadcast Operations Centre. This will enable iStreamPlanet to deliver live streaming of premium sporting events, including major European Soccer and tennis tournaments this summer, to a global audience on behalf of online rights holders and distributors.
